In average, 96% of full-time first-time beginning undergraduate students (freshmen) have received grants and/or scholarships at Most Searched Online Schools In Michigan Colleges. The average financial aid amount received is $13,238.
For all undergraduate students, 83.50% received grants/scholarship and the average aid amount is $11,368
The average tuition & fees for the schools is $13,084 for state residents and $24,962 for out-of-state students.
The average cost of attendance (COA) including tuition & fees, book & supplies, and living costs for Most Searched Online Schools In Michigan Colleges is $40,919 and, after receiving financial aid, the actual cost is down to $27,681.
